Joseph T. Woodfin, ACC

Executive Consultant / Project Manager at Strategic Resolution Experts

Joseph T. Woodfin, ACC has a broad range of professional experience, beginning with their role as a Leadership Team member at Chick-fil-A Franchise in 2012. In 2018, they held a Resident Assistant position at Bob Jones University, where they conducted extensive research and presented a 102-page document on strategic improvements to student development initiatives. In 2020, they worked as an Enumerator for the United States Census Bureau - Jobs, and held concurrent roles as a Leadership Development Consultant at Catalyst Coaching and a Director of Leadership and Development at Grier, LLC. Joseph currently serves as an Executive Consultant / Project Manager at Strategic Resolution Experts, providing one-on-one coaching to executives and senior leaders to improve their leadership skills, decision-making abilities, and overall performance.

Joseph T. Woodfin holds a BA in Cross Cultural Studies from Bob Jones University. Joseph has obtained numerous certifications, including Authoring Accessible Documents (508 Compliant) from the Office of Accessible Systems and Technology (OAST) in 2023, CIPSEA Confidentiality from the USDA in 2023, Information Security Awareness & Rules of Behavior from the USDA in 2023, Working Genius Facilitator from The Table Group in 2022, Creative Results Management (Coaching Mastery Program) from Creative Results Management in 2022, Microsoft Office Specialist: Excel Associate (Excel and Excel 2019) from Microsoft in 2020, Associate Certified Coach (ACC) from the International Coaching Federation in 2023, Emotional Quotient from TTI Success Insights in 2022, 12 Driving Forces Insights from TTI Success Insights in 2022, DISC Style Insights from TTI Success Insights in 2022, and Procuring Section 508 Conformant Products from the United States General Services Administration.
